Code B2659 Ford Description

The B2659 Ford diagnostic trouble code (DTC) specifically refers to a courtesy switch fault. In vehicles, the courtesy switch is typically located in the door jamb and is responsible for turning on the interior lights when the door is opened. When this switch malfunctions, it can lead to various issues within the vehicle's electrical system.

Common Causes of B2659 Ford

  1. Faulty courtesy switch
  2. Wiring issues or short circuits in the courtesy switch circuit
  3. Corrosion or damage to the courtesy switch contacts
  4. Faulty door latch sensor
  5. Issues with the body control module

Symptoms of B2659 Ford

  1. Interior lights not turning on when opening the door
  2. Interior lights flickering or turning on intermittently
  3. Battery draining more quickly than usual
  4. Electrical issues with other interior components

How to Fix B2659 Ford

  1. Begin by locating the courtesy switch in the door jamb.
  2. Inspect the wiring and connections for any signs of damage or corrosion.
  3. Test the courtesy switch using a multimeter to determine if it is functioning properly.
  4. Replace the courtesy switch if it is found to be faulty.
  5. Clear the DTC from the vehicle's computer using a diagnostic tool and test the system to ensure the issue has been resolved.

Cost to Fix B2659 Ford

The cost of repairing a courtesy switch fault can vary depending on the make and model of the vehicle, as well as the specific components that need to be replaced. On average, the cost of replacing a courtesy switch and addressing any related wiring issues can range from $100 to $300, including parts and labor. Keep in mind that diagnostic time and labor rates at auto repair shops can vary, so it's advisable to check with local shops for a more accurate estimate.

Frequently Asked Questions about B2659 Ford Code

What does the OBDII code B2659 Ford indicate?

B2659 indicates a fault with the courtesy switch, which is used to control interior lights and other features related to door operation.

What are the common symptoms of a B2659 code?

Symptoms may include interior lights not functioning properly, doors not unlocking, or features like remote start not working as intended.

What could cause the B2659 code to trigger?

Common causes include a faulty courtesy switch, wiring issues, or problems within the Body Control Module (BCM).

How can I diagnose a B2659 code?

To diagnose, check the courtesy switch operation, inspect wiring for damage or corrosion, and use a multimeter to test for continuity in the circuit.

Are there any simple repairs I can do for a B2659 code?

You can start by inspecting and cleaning the courtesy switch connections, replacing a damaged switch, or repairing any broken wires.

Is it safe to drive with a B2659 code?

While it may not affect vehicle drivability, it can lead to issues with interior lights and security features, so it's best to address it promptly.

How do I clear the B2659 code after repairs?

You can clear the code using an OBDII scanner or by disconnecting the vehicle's battery for a few minutes, but ensure the underlying issue is fixed first.

Can a faulty courtesy switch affect other systems in the vehicle?

Yes, since the courtesy switch is linked to the BCM, a fault can affect related features such as door locks, alarm systems, and interior lighting.
